Output 77e7174038039456b44db79990d6c253040fe7423c5fa0a7ecbb459740f36264:0

value
28894797318
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 69d944edd60b7978f7f2a8b51ff0e004f420bede OP_EQUALVERIFY OP_CHECKSIG
address
DEnmmXsUD8QKa3nHiPvbPFStTuL956ShaW
transaction
77e7174038039456b44db79990d6c253040fe7423c5fa0a7ecbb459740f36264